// Dark-mode support in the Lumenfall admin dashboard.
// Plugin authors: do not hardcode colors. Resolve tokens through the
// ThemeBridge client below; it returns the active palette and listens
// for scheme changes so your panels flip without a reload.
// Contrast ratios are enforced server-side — submissions that bypass
// tokens fail review. Initialize the client once per plugin, at mount,
// never per render. The client authenticates against the internal
// ThemeBridge service. Use the key that follows.

API key for hagug-kajof: vxb4-HrJ9

**Q: How do I get a locker in the changing rooms?**

Lockers at Brindlecote's Farrow Street site are assigned on a first-come basis during your first week. Visit the facilities hatch on Level 1, show your starter letter, and you'll be given a numbered locker in either the north or south changing room. Lockers must be emptied before any leave longer than two weeks. The changing room doors are keypad-controlled; enter using the code below.

staff pass of tajog-bahap = bdg-GTUUI-82661

**Key Ceremony Checklist — Item 7: Nightly Reindex Key**

The Searchmont nightly reindex job signs its manifest with a ceremony-issued key. Support should know this step because a failed signature halts the reindex and stale results appear by morning. During the ceremony, confirm the reindex signing key was rotated, verify the manifest check passes on the Deloria staging cluster, and record the completion time in the ceremony log. If the signing key is ever lost, the backup keystore must be unlocked with the recovery passphrase noted below.

vault phrase of yaguf-hahaf = druath-holix

Subject: Insurance Renewal — Action Needed

Team,

Our commercial policy with Ashgrove Assurance renews on the 1st. Premium up 7%; liability limits hold. Fleet coverage now includes the new Delver vans. Sales leads: confirm client site visit schedules this week so we can certify travel exposure before binding. No coverage gaps expected if we sign by Friday. Any open claims, flag them to me today — surprises at binding cost us money. Context on why this matters strategically is below.

board note of yahig-yahif: Silmirox Works plans to raise the Aldius list price by 18.5 percent in January. The steering committee signed off on a budget of $141.9 million for Project Tamix. The renewal with Eliysek Logistics closes at $114.1 million a year, 18.9 percent below the last contract. Project Gordor slips by a full year because of the supplier delay.